Pete,
I just looked at the Nissan web site. The '06 Enthusiast base MSRP is $29,150. My '05 Enthusiast has a base MSRP of $28,750. The only change is that they apparently dropped the 17 inch wheels and made the 18 inch with new wheels as standard.
It also appears that they feel confident that the tire feathering issue has been corrected. The Track and the Grand Touring come with 18 inch front wheels shod with 245/40-18 tires and the rears are 19's with 265/35-19 tires. That's bumping close to the max for tire width. If the feathering issue was still lingering, all they have done is add to the warranty costs. I doubt that is the case.
